1. The Libertine (2004)

the-libertine-tt0375920-1

The Libertine” (2004) is a captivating drama that follows the life of John Wilmot, the Earl of Rochester, a 17th century poet whose wild and debauched lifestyle ultimately led to an untimely death. Far from the prudish moral standards of the time, Rochester was renowned for his public nudity, penchant for scantily-clad women, and an insatiable lust for life. The film, directed by Laurence Dunmore and written by Stephen Jeffreys, gives viewers a thrilling glimpse into the scandalous world of Rochester, an artist whose life served as a breeding ground for creativity.

8. The Bad Mother’s Handbook (2007)

the-bad-mothers-handbook-tt0909010-1

The Bad Mother’s Handbook” is a heartwarming, quirky British comedy-drama released in 2007. Directed by Robin Sheppard and written by Kate Long and Kate O’Riordan, the movie is based on a novel by the same name. Led by a stellar cast including Catherine Tate, Anne Reid, and Holliday Grainger, the film takes a humorous look at a dysfunctional family and their misadventures.
